Following an incredible presentation at The Game Awards, thatgamecompany has opened the virtual doors for their Sky: Children of the Light in-game concert featuring award-winning Norwegian musician, AURORA. The concert is open to everyone on Switch-no tickets, purchases, or minimum game progress needed!

Powered by a proprietary game engine, the concert promises to be revolutionary. The concert connects over 4,000 players together on the same screen, in the world’s largest virtual concert venue for a shared emotional musical journey. This first-of-its-kind virtual performance propels the vision of in-game concerts forward, redefining what is possible through unparalleled music, storytelling and interactivity.

During the concert, fans can look forward to 45 minutes of AURORA performing some of her top hits, including “Exhale Inhale,” “Runaway,” “Warrior,” and more. After its premiere today, the concert continues every four hours from December 9 until midnight January 2, 2023.

Sky: Children of the Light is an interactive social play experience that users can peacefully, collaboratively, and expressively enjoy while connecting with other users through altruism. The game further expands on thatgamecompany’s goal to create authentic experiences that foster human connections around the world. The beautifully-animated Sky: Children of the Light has generated more than 160 million downloads across the App Store, Google Play, Nintendo Switch and PlayStation.
